In late 1998, a team from the University of Arkansas at Little Rock observed tracks, feces and a deer kill from a free-ranging mountain lion across Hot Spring, Garland and Pulaski counties. Arkansas Backstories - Mountain Lions - AY Magazine The DNA revealed that the mountain lion most likely originated in the Black Hills breeding population of Wyoming and South Dakota, according to the lab results. Adults are a uniform tan or tawny in color, with a white or cream-colored chin, undersides and inner legs. The lab investigated the potential origin for the mountain lion using the labs database which includes mountain lion samples from populations in South Dakota, North Dakota, Nebraska, Montana, Idaho, Wyoming, Colorado, New Mexico, Arizona, Texas, Oregon and Florida.
